/*
 * Given a Kerberos principal "kdata", and a local username "luser",
 * determine whether user is authorized to login according to the
 * authorization file ("~luser/.klogin" by default).  Returns OK
 * if authorized, NOTOK if not authorized.
 *
 * If there is no account for "luser" on the local machine, returns
 * NOTOK.  If there is no authorization file, and the given Kerberos
 * name "kdata" translates to the same name as "luser" (using
 * krb_kntoln()), returns OK.  Otherwise, if the authorization file
 * can't be accessed, returns NOTOK.  Otherwise, the file is read for
 * a matching principal name, instance, and realm.  If one is found,
 * returns OK, if none is found, returns NOTOK.
 *
 * The file entries are in the format:
 *
 *	name.instance@realm
 *
 * one entry per line.
 *
 * The ATHENA_COMPAT code supports old-style Athena ~luser/.klogin
 * file entries.  See the file "kparse.c".
 */

int
kuserok(kdata, luser)
    AUTH_DAT *kdata;
    char   *luser;
{
    struct stat sbuf;
    struct passwd *pwd;
    char pbuf[MAXPATHLEN];
    int isok = NOTOK, rc;
    FILE *fp;
    char kuser[MAX_USERNAME];
    char principal[ANAME_SZ], inst[INST_SZ], realm[REALM_SZ];
    char linebuf[BUFSIZ];
    char *newline;
    int gobble;
#ifdef ATHENA_COMPAT
    char local_realm[REALM_SZ];
#endif ATHENA_COMPAT
    size_t x;

    /* no account => no access */
    if ((pwd = getpwnam(luser)) == NULL) {
	return(NOTOK);
    }

    x = snprintf(pbuf, sizeof(pbuf), "%s/.klogin", pwd->pw_dir);
    if (x == -1 || x >= sizeof(pbuf))
	return(NOTOK);

    if (access(pbuf, F_OK)) {	 /* not accessible */
	/*
	 * if he's trying to log in as himself, and there is no .klogin file,
	 * let him.  To find out, call
	 * krb_kntoln to convert the triple in kdata to a name which we can
	 * string compare.
	 */
	if (!krb_kntoln(kdata, kuser) && (strcmp(kuser, luser) == 0)) {
	    return(OK);
	}
    }
    /* open ~/.klogin */
    if ((fp = fopen(pbuf, "r")) == NULL) {
	return(NOTOK);
    }
    /*
     * security:  if the user does not own his own .klogin file,
     * do not grant access
     */
    if (fstat(fileno(fp), &sbuf)) {
	fclose(fp);
	return(NOTOK);
    }
    if (sbuf.st_uid != pwd->pw_uid) {
	fclose(fp);
	return(NOTOK);
    }
